On Mon, 20 May 2019, Hagen SANKOWSKI wrote: > All ports are shorted with "rename shorted nets (net= has priority):" I don't recognize this message. Trying this with current gEDA/gaf master could be helpful--I've done a lot of improvement on error messages since the last release. > Is there a How-To or Wiki which describes the process for Lepton-EDA or > gEDA which works? Hierarchy in gEDA/gaf is explained here (should also apply to lepton-eda): http://wiki.geda-project.org/geda:hierarchy Once the hierarchy is working correctly, see here for a SPICE hierarchy example: http://wiki.geda-project.org/geda:example_hsm Roland
